I'm going to IMATS in Los Angeles next month for the first time!  I plan on going on Friday as that is the "pro only day."  I have crowd anxiety and get tired easily so I think Friday will the best/least crowded day for me.   Can anyone fill me in on what to expect? How early should I line up outside?  Are the big name vendors usually pretty busy? Do they run out of product quickly?  And are the products REALLY on sale or is this like Black Friday where the stuff isn't really cheaper, they just want us to think it is.  Thank you so much!

I've participated in IMATS-LA for going on... 7 or so years now. Vendors and Pro Artists have seen a lot of change and evolution in the industry.

I strongly suggest getting a ticket before hand. This helps avoid the majority of the lines.

Pro night has been busy, but nowhere near the zoo of Saturday and Sunday. Also, the Pro's I've dealt with on Friday night have tended to be much more focused.

I've never heard of a Vendor running out of stock on Friday. Saturday after the consumer rush? Yes. Mostly on the "pretty color" side of things.

The other thing many shoppers do is research the Vendors and have a *must have* shopping list when they walk in the door. They like to buy their essentials right away then walk the isles to see what's new and chat up friends.
